This 99.9-mile drive from Sunland, CA to Bakersfield, CA is a straightforward, highway-focused trip that can easily be completed in under 2 hours. With a fuel cost estimated at $23, it's an economical option for a single-day excursion. The route primarily utilizes the Golden State Freeway and I 5 Truck, making it a familiar experience for many California drivers. Given its short duration and highway nature, this journey is perfectly suited for a day trip, allowing you to reach your destination without needing an overnight stay. You'll be traveling within the Pacific Coast region for the entire duration of your trip.

Expect a nearly entirely highway experience on this route, with 96% of the drive taking place on major freeways like the Golden State Freeway and Foothill Freeway. The longest uninterrupted stretch you'll encounter is 47.5 miles on the Golden State Freeway, offering a consistent pace. This drive is characterized by its efficiency, prioritizing speed and directness over varied scenery. You'll spend most of your time on well-maintained, multi-lane roads designed for longer-distance travel.

Founded 1869
Bakersfield is a city in Kern County in the San Joaquin Valley of California. Bakersfield is famous for being the home of country music singers Buck Owens and Merle Haggard, and has the nickname "the country music capital of the West Coast."
